First of all, you need to know that an engagement party is not an absolute must. Is an engagement party fun? Sure is! But at the same time, you do not need to have an engagement party. They can cost a lot of money, and may be a burden on you and your family. So as soon as you get engaged you may want to make the decision as to whether or not you are going to have a party. Getting this decision out of the way early on will go a long way in ensuring that you are on track from the start of things.

When trying to decide if you are going to have an engagement party, there are some things that you will need to take into mind. Just like anything else, there are many pros and cons of having an engagement party.

 The biggest pro of an engagement party is that you will be able to spend quality time with your family and friends. This will give everybody the chance to celebrate and have a good time. After all, getting engaged is a huge step in anybody's life. You will want to make sure that you cherish this moment because you only get to experience it one time. And what better way to do this than by having a party where everybody can get together and live it up for a few hours.

Another benefit of having an engagement party is that both families will have a good chance to introduce themselves (if they have not already) and get to know one another. Now that everybody is going to be in the same family this is a very important step in the process. In fact, for some couples this is the main reason to have an engagement party. It gives everybody the chance to socialize so that they can move forward with the rest of the planning process without any problems.

On the other side of things there are some cons that go along with having an engagement party. First off, you should only invite people to your engagement party that you will invite to your wedding. This means that you will have to get started early on with your guest list. For some people this is not a problem, but others may not know how big a wedding that they want at this early stage. If you are worried that you may not be able to invite a lot of people to your wedding, it may be best to keep your engagement party to close family and friends; those who you are 100 percent sure to invite.

Another major downfall of an engagement party is that it can cost a bit of money. Even if your parents are paying for the party, costs can soon build up. If you are not willing to spend the money you can simply pass on a big party and just have a smaller celebration with those closest to you. This will allow you to save for other areas of your wedding that may be more important to you.

When it comes to planning an engagement party there is a lot of details to consider. One of the biggest details has to do with who is going to host the party. Traditionally, the parents of the bride host the engagement party. But with that being said this is no longer a rule that is followed by everybody. The fact of the matter is that anybody else can host the party; the groom's parents, other friends and family, even the newly engaged couple themselves, it does not have to be the bride's parents.

Many couples also get stuck on where they should have their engagement party. This depends greatly on the type of budget you are on, as well as what you are interested in doing. Some couples like to have a formal affair where they send out invitations. But on the other hand, this is not a necessity. You may just want to have your engagement party at an informal restaurant where everybody can get together for food and drinks.

As far as guests are concerned, this is something that you will have to think long and hard about. You will definitely want to make sure that both families are present, but after that things get a bit less clear. As a general rule of thumb you should not invite anybody who you will not invite to the wedding.

Finally, never expect to receive gifts at your engagement party. Even though you probably will, this is not something that you should be counting on.

You do not have to follow in the footsteps of others. If you do not want to have an engagement party there is nothing wrong with this. But overall, an engagement party can be a lot of fun. There are many benefits that come along with having an engagement party. As long as you plan everything you should not run into any problems as far as the engagement party is concerned.
